[Chemical Knowledge]:What are the factors affecting the price of dispersants? Detailed analysis, what is the principle of dispersant, and what is the impact of changing the dosage

Dispersant price factors

1. Raw material cost

The price of dispersants is first and foremost significantly affected by the cost of raw materials. Dispersants are mainly made of surfactants, solvents and some auxiliary materials. The price fluctuations of these raw materials directly affect the production cost of dispersants. For example, petroleum and its derivatives are important raw materials for many surfactants, and fluctuations in the price of petroleum can lead to fluctuations in the cost of surfactants, which in turn affects the price of dispersants. The prices of solvents such as ethanol and propanol are also influenced by market supply and demand, seasonal demand changes and policy factors, which are transmitted to dispersant prices.

2. Production process and technology

Improvements in production processes and technologies have a direct impact on the price of dispersants. Advanced production technology can improve production efficiency, reduce energy consumption and waste emissions, thereby reducing production costs. For example, the use of high-efficiency mixing equipment and optimized process flow can reduce energy consumption and raw material waste, and improve product yield and quality. Conversely, if the production equipment is outdated and the process is backward, not only will the production efficiency be low, but the cost will also increase, which will lead to an increase in the price of dispersants.

3. Market demand

Market demand is a key factor affecting the price of dispersants. Dispersants are widely used in coatings, inks, paper, textiles, agriculture and other fields, and changes in demand in various industries directly affect the balance of supply and demand in the market. For example, the rise and fall of the construction industry directly affects the demand for coatings, which in turn affects the demand for dispersants. Similarly, seasonal variations in agricultural production can cause fluctuations in the demand for agricultural dispersants. If the demand for dispersants in a certain industry suddenly increases, and the supply does not keep up in time, it will lead to an increase in the price of dispersants.

4. Competition situation

Market competition also has an important impact on the price of dispersants. There are many manufacturers in the dispersant market, and the intensity of market competition has a direct impact on price fluctuations. If there are more manufacturers of a certain type of dispersant in the market and competition is fierce, the price may be depressed. Some large manufacturers, due to economies of scale and technological advantages, can produce dispersants at a lower cost, thus having a competitive advantage in price, forcing other manufacturers to adjust their prices to remain competitive. Conversely, if there are fewer manufacturers in the market and the market monopoly is serious, the price will be relatively high.

5. Policies and Regulations

Policies and regulations are also important factors affecting the price of dispersants. Government regulatory policies for the chemical industry, including environmental protection regulations and safety production regulations, will affect the production cost of dispersants. For example, strict environmental regulations may require companies to increase environmental equipment and treatment costs, thereby increasing production costs. Trade policies such as tariffs, import and export restrictions, etc. will also affect the international market price of dispersants. Government subsidies or tax incentives can reduce business costs to some extent, thus putting downward pressure on prices.

6. Logistics and transportation costs

Logistics and transportation costs account for a certain proportion of the price composition of dispersants. The distance between the dispersant production site and the raw material supply and sales market, the choice of transportation, and the safety and environmental requirements during transportation will affect logistics costs. For example, long-distance transportation not only increases transportation costs, but may also cause transportation losses and quality degradation, thereby increasing production and sales costs. If transportation costs rise, producers may pass on this cost to consumers, leading to higher dispersant prices.

7. Foreign exchange rates

Foreign exchange rate fluctuations have an important impact on the price of dispersants in the international market. The dispersant production process may require the import of raw materials, or the finished product may need to be exported to other countries, so exchange rate fluctuations will directly affect production costs and sales prices. For example, an increase in the exchange rate will lead to an increase in the cost of imported raw materials and a decrease in the price competitiveness of export products, which in turn will affect the price strategy of dispersants. Exchange rate fluctuations also affect the financial cost and profit level of enterprises, further affecting prices.

8. Environmental and sustainability requirements

With the global emphasis on environmental protection and sustainable development, the production of dispersants is also facing more stringent environmental requirements and green production standards. Environmental regulations require the production process to reduce harmful emissions and use more environmentally friendly raw materials and processes, which will increase production costs. For example, the use of bio-based raw materials to replace traditional petrochemical raw materials, although environmentally friendly but higher cost, thus pushing up the price of dispersants. Increased market demand for green and environmentally friendly products may also lead to increased investment in research and development, further affecting prices.

9. Research and innovation investment

The research and innovation input of the dispersant industry is also an important factor affecting the price. Through scientific research and innovation, companies can develop more efficient and better performance dispersant products, thereby enhancing product added value and market competitiveness. For example, the development of functional dispersants, such as dispersants with antibacterial, anticorrosive, and enhanced properties, although the research and development costs are higher, they can obtain higher prices in the market. On the other hand, if the scientific research investment is insufficient, the product technology content is low, the price competitiveness will also decline accordingly.

Conclusion

The price of dispersants is affected by a combination of factors, including raw material costs, production processes and technologies, market demand, competitive conditions, policies and regulations, logistics and transportation costs, foreign exchange rates, environmental and sustainability requirements, and research and innovation inputs. Each factor will have a direct or indirect impact on prices, and companies need to take these factors into account in order to gain a favorable position in the fierce market competition.
